James: Question

I have put a slave hard drive in my pc and now it runs slow and my music jumps a lot. How do I stop that from happening ? thankz

 

Answer

Hi James, If the hard drives have a IDE interfaces it sounds as though they are running on the same channel, this can then cause issues due to a theoretical doubling of data through put on a single IDE channel, to increase performance try moving the slave hard drive onto the secondary IDE channel sharing it with the CD/DVD drive rather than your primary hard drive. Caz: Question

Would you know who can tell me how to disable Microsoft office picture manager? Its opening my pictures by default whereas my pictures used to be opened by IE or I could choose which program to open them

 

Answer

The easiest way is to simply remove it, Start Menu > Control Panel > Add remove programs > find Microsoft Office > Change > Now find Office picture manager and remove.

Or if you know the image type you can change the default application by going to My Computer > Tools menu > Folder Options > File Types tab > scroll down until you find the chosen file type, for example JPG for jpeg you’ll then see the default application, select change and choose your preferred application.

Wil: Question: External Sata Hard Drive Problem

Hi, Hope you can help!!! and THANK YOU for anything you can advise me on. I have a Hitachi Deskstar 500gb sata external hard drive, its about 80% full and I don’t want to lose the data on it - Problem: It starts up the light come on but its not connecting anymore, its now making like a buzzing short beep sound that’s between 9 and 11 beeps varies every time I start it - if tried hooking it up to different USB ports - starting the computer over - tried hooking it up to my laptop - even took it out the casing and made sure that everything inside was still properly connected - STILL nothing !!! only the same beeping sound when I turned it on - Google possible problems about the hard drive with no luck - any ideas ??? do you know what the problem might be and how to fix it ??? I really would appreciate all the help you can give me. Once again THANK YOU!!!


Answer

Is the drive under warranty? Some external hard drive manufacturers do offer free recovery services when they replace the faulty unit.

If not you need to establish is the drive actually spinning? You’ll normally either feel the vibration of this when the drive is switched, or by removing the case and touching the drive.

Now if the drive is not spinning it may just mean the drive has developed a sticking point, by gently shaking the drive it is possible to get the drive to move past this, and it may boot up normally.

If the drive is spinning download the trial version of some recovery software such as GetDataBack for FAT or NTFS (whatever your drives format is) you can run the trial version and if it can see the data on your drive then you’ll need to purchase the full version to recover your files.

After this the only other route is to use a dedicated data recovery company, but this is very costly.

 

Question can I write to a CD after closing the session

My Prob. is Regarding CD, i have 2 cd's which i had burn using Nero 6 but i forgot to put multisession option "ON",now i am unable to write further on the same CD's as multission is there any software which can multisessioned the ulready burnt cd's which does not have multisession option ON.. plz reply as soon as possible waiting for u r reply....thank you

 

Answer

Unfortunately not, if the multisession option has not been enabled and the session is closed it in effect turns a standard CD into WORM type media (Write Once Read Many) this is a physical change to the CD which cannot be reverted.

If however the CD’s you are using are CD-RW then you can simply back them up and burn them again with multisession enabled.
